Book Synopsis
This is the first book in the comprehensive HVAC Library that is the complete guide to the building blocks of HVAC systems. Coverage starts with the basics of various heating systems (steam, electric, oil), insulation, heating calculations, ventilation systems, air conditioning and environmental considerations.
